Transaction 4e103ce9edd51c8495129252af9fe78995ec77a8156ff81a3a39c13cab599fe9

1 Input
2 Outputs
  • 4e103ce9edd51c8495129252af9fe78995ec77a8156ff81a3a39c13cab599fe9:0
  • value  20443600
    address  1PgjfyGScwYY34dR4orCDQCfEz8naBsjLw
  • 4e103ce9edd51c8495129252af9fe78995ec77a8156ff81a3a39c13cab599fe9:1
  • value  15015998
    address  1J3xE5Jx2EAdfsUbQXSDqTmqWYJqzuwjWM